A big one here as well:

2018
QUOTE
16. The following transactions shall not be included in the Total Number of Transactions:
a) Balance Transfer;
b) Cash Advance;
c) Flexi-Credit Plans;
d) Easi-Payment Plan purchases;
e) Refunded, disputed, unauthorized or fraudulent retail transactions;
f) Top-up transactions;
g) Payment of annual card membership fees, interest payments, late payment fees, charges for
cash withdrawals, goods and services tax and any other form of service / miscellaneous fees
using the Card; and
h) Such other transactions as UOBM may determine from time to time.


2019
QUOTE
15. The following transactions shall not be included in the Total Number of Transactions:
a) Balance Transfer;
b) Cash Advance;
c) Flexi-Credit Plans;
d) Credit Shield;
e) Easi-Payment Plan purchases;
f) Refunded, disputed, unauthorized or fraudulent retail transactions;
g) Payment of annual card membership fees, interest payments, late payment fees, charges for
cash withdrawals, goods and services tax and any other form of service / miscellaneous fees
using the Card; and
h) Such other transactions as UOBM may determine from time to time.


I am not sure what both means.

QUOTE(aurora97 @ Dec 12 2023, 04:42 PM)
Need some input from fellow forummers...

Got my card and here's the breakdown on usage:

UOB Privi miles elite (Mastercard) -
Based on promotion running - first card activated gets 3 year annual fee waiver. 3 years is a long time for annual fee, at most I lose on SST (totaling about RM 75). After that, I understand annual fee waiver can be requested and usually given. Okay, can.

Usage: overseas spend, book air ticket, lounge access (very limited compared to MBB VI)
Other usage: insurance, petrol, utility, transportation, payment of taxes, FPX (x1 UNIRM)

UOB World
Based on promotion running - 2nd card activated gets 1 year annual fee waiver.

Subsequent year, must spend RM48K to be entitled for annual fee waiver. If meet 125K (UNIRM) - should not be a problem to meet.
Usage: overseas, eommerce/ ewallet reload (limited) & grocery
Exclusion: Petrol, Transportation, Utility, Jompay, Payment of taxes or payment to government (you don't get UNIRM)

Initial strategy

Collect points using UOB World, and use Privi mile elite to convert to enrich. 9K UNIRM to 1K enrich/AsiaMile/SIA.

Gap
Dinning, ecommercie (Lazada/shoppee), ewallet (sigh... capped at RM 300), need a VISA card to capture VISA promotions.

Btw, the solutions are tailored based on my needs, full terms and conditions, please read the respective banks T&C.

1st Solution: UOB VI
Reason: keeping all the points together and collect for dinning x5 multiplier. Other perks are bonus.
Problem: need to manage annual fee between UOB world, PrivElite (3 years later) and VI.
Usage: aside from dinning spend (got multiplier if RM1K above), not much other usage.
Exclusions: Petrol, Transportation, Jompay, top up/reload

2nd Solution: MBB VI /Ikwan VI
Reason: covers dinning, well lounge access (not like UOB VI limited to Asia Pac) and x2 points except for utility, petrol, education, Ezpay and insurance, which is x1. 7000 TP - 1K enrich/Asiamiles/SIA
Downside: 1st year annul fee waived and subsequent year must spend RM 80K for waiver. Split my spending and point collection.

3rd solution: Alliance VI (winner)
Reason: Annual Fee Waiver for 1st year and RM 12K spend (FTW? )
Usage: eCommerce, eWallet (cap RM3K),grocery and dinning.
Exclusions: Petrol, Gov services,

From the looks of the above, the 3rd solution is the best but does anyone has any idea which other card or solution would be the best to cover the gaps?

Currently, also holding M2P and Wise. (will phase all this out)
